Special Note: The nib's color treatment is a sophisticated process. The final product's color will vary from piece to piece which makes each nib a unique and one-of-a-kind addition to your precious fountain pens. Therefore, the nib that you receive might be slightly different from the prototype image. Please do not mistake this with a defect.

 

About the colored nibs

Created by a color treatment technology developed in Japan. This method delivers a distinctive color that is reflected in various tones under different light conditions. Moreover, this technique prevents color from fading, improves the color unevenness, and significantly reduces the deterioration.

 

Specifications

Technique: Color treatment
Nib material: Jowo Stainless Steel
Nib Size: Extra-Fine, Fine, Medium, Broad
Nib Color: Midnight Blue
Feed: Plastic, ebonite black, ebonite red
Compatibility: Any fountain pen that accepts Jowo #6 nib unit

Beautiful color, great nib

"This is the second colored steel nib from Wancher I have seen and used (the other being the amazing Russet). The color is striking, and it allows one to finish a fountain pen beautifully. I am using this with a Fuzhou ao-tamenuri Sekai fountain pen, which it complements perfectly. Steel nibs are less flexible and smooth than gold, but the technology has developed so much that they cannot be said to be scratchy (I use Fine and Medium) or stiff in any bothersome way, and these colored nibs provide a stylish, cool, and inexpensive, way to complement a pen's finish. Beautiful and a good, responsive writer (I am familiar with both the ebonite and plastic feeds and they both offer good, wet inkflow)."
